WMC and TV Tuner - No Signal / Too Weak a Signal

I have owned several TV Tuners in the past and this is the first OS that has given me problems.

I have a Hauppauge WinTV-HVR-1950 (USB 2.0hs) and cannot get a picture from my Cox Cable Service in Orange County, Southern CA. Installed the 64bit driver from Hauppauge.

According to Device Mngr I have the best drivers and all is working.

WinTV 7.13e installed no problems. Both softwares see the tuner as a device.

Both scan and find channels. WMC, through manual setup, had my cabel provider and area for both analogue and QAM.

In WinTV all I get is dark red stripes across the screen. In WMC I get all the guide data and no picture as when it tires, it quits and says no signal or too weak.

I plug the exact same cable connection into a POS old TV and I get signal and picture no problem.

Others on the Web are claiming that Windows7 64bit has a bug that MS won't fess up to and the TV Tuner makers aren't talking either.

Will a splitter / signal booster help my problem? Is it a known issue that is not yet acknowledged? Is it Cox doing something?

Turns out that the problem is with the Tuner or Windows OS, see this post:
WINTV V7 CD1.3 HVR-1950: On Startup no video - Hauppauge UK Forum (User -> User Support)

Apparently you have to pull power after a restart, then plug power back in. I did this and now I can see all the analouge channels on my cable signal.

WinTV 7 still does not work properly and likely needs a fresh setup now that that tuner is powered and working correctly.

I have a similar signal detection problem...

My setup is a FireDTV FloppyS2. I have an issue trying to pickup Turksat channels from the UK. Not an easy signal to find with a regular STB, but it works. Just to check theres no stupid cabling issues, I scanned Turksat with DVBViewer Pro. Picked up over 150 channels (all West and Europe beams - as normal for UK). Win MCE seems to give up detecting channels if the signal strength is around 64% or less.

Does anyone know if there is a registry hack (or software) available to either ignore any min strength requirement, or lower the requirement? Hardware and cables are ok - definately an MCE issue.

I am already routing sound through a kernel VAC, so not keen on DVBlink to route channels from DVBViewer into MCE. I could do with a proper, no overhead fix would be great - if there is one?

(Theres also an issue with out of date list of transponders MS includes with Windows 7. I think the user agreement for the setup list is 2008? Eurobird/Astra 2A are constantly changing transponders....)
